Label note: Applications must follow EPA product labels for occupant notification.

Material note: Bait matrix rotation reduces resistance in heavy German cockroach populations.

Safety note: Re-entry intervals differ for gel baits, aerosols, and perimeter liquids.

Step: verify attic access safety before insulation disturbance.

Copper mesh exclusion outlasts steel wool at plumbing penetrations in humid crawlspaces.

Material note: Insect growth regulators extend control windows for roach nymph cycles.

Risk flag: Attic insulation compression may hide rodent runway grease without UV inspection aids.
